The autobiography is scheduled for release sometime later this year. As for the second book, they don't even know what it's going to be about yet. So who knows when that'll be showing up in your local bookstore.
Clemens, a spokesman for Sullenberger's family said "While he has agreed to write a book about his life and the dramatic events of January 15, 2009, he is eager to return to his profession and the US Airways familiy of 34,000 employees in the near future."
